Manchester council has become the final council to back proposals to build at least 56,500 new homes in the city as part of a regional jobs and housing masterplan.
Places for Everyone, the successor to the much-maligned Greater Manchester Spatial Framework (GMSF), maps out what land will be freed up for development up to 2037.
